Transaction ef243668c10e050e70dbf3be25ee7f9934f843a6d7987100ea81eaf13548e678
1 Input
1 Output
-
ef243668c10e050e70dbf3be25ee7f9934f843a6d7987100ea81eaf13548e678:0
- value
- 713
- script pubkey
- OP_0 OP_PUSHBYTES_20 59879ff03ceab79a808e3a09bac554b07ed63560
- address
- bc1qtxrelupua2me4qyw8gym4325kpldvdtq0r5xxv